I wrote to Golf Score Card Recorder, a company with a product similar to GD SC to see if their product would import GD SC data; and whether their product support the Canadian handicap system. The prompt reply I received is below.
Many thanks for considering our software. I’m afraid that you can’t import data from other software packages into ours, simply because it’s not possible to know how other companies (e.g. Golf Digest Scorecard) store data in their software. If you don’t know how the other software stores data, it makes it impossible to write import routines which can pluck out the information. Sorry.
Canada also uses the same USGA handicap system as America, so all you would need to do is select the "USGA Handicap System"
This is not the response I was hoping to get. If you are going to start over with your data set you migth consider this product.
I had this problem with my VAIO VGN running 32 bit Vista (no input blue screen on the camera capture utility). The camera and utility was working fine when I first bought the laptop. I then had a corrupt hard drive replaced and the electronics store from which I bought the laptop attempted to re-install all of my vista/vaio drivers. I noticed the device manager (control panel) had 'USB Camera' listed under imaging devices so I re-installed the camera driver for my laptop from the sony website: esupport.sony.com (enter model #)--> drivers & software --> camera --> Original - Sony® Visual Communication Camera VGP-VCC8 . Once I ran this install and restarted, the device manager had the Sony Camera listed instead of USB Camera and I was good to go. This may not work for everyone but it worked for me... hope this helps!
